Super Smash Flash
Super Smash Flash is a 2D fighting game that brings together iconic video game characters from aroun...


Super Smash Flash is a 2D fighting game that brings together iconic video game characters from aroun...

The most that the IQ Ball wants is to reach the red point, your job is to help it in this beautiful...

Shopping Street an engaging and delightful game, where you become the mastermind behind a budding sh...

The Dolphin Olympics is here, take your dolphin off the planet with a single jump! Help the dolphin...

Can you become a Sticky Ninja Master? Try in this unusual platform-puzzle game to progress to the ni...